                                             COURSE SELECTION 2018-2019

                   It is imperative that students adhere to the guidelines listed below when selecting their courses for the
            2018-2019 school year.  We ask that students:

                  1.      Read carefully the  instructions on the course selection form before starting to  make course
                          selections.

                  2.      Review transcripts  and complete or revise their four-year  educational plan.   Students must
                          complete all graduation and enrollment requirements.  In addition, they should select courses that
                          support their plans for college and other post secondary options.

                  3.      Consider  the  recommended  pathway  for  the  courses  selected.    If  courses  require  teacher
                          permission, students must obtain proper signatures on course selection forms and must follow
                          the applications, try-outs, or placement procedures for designated courses.

                  4.      Complete course selections, obtain parent or guardian signatures, and submit selection forms on
                          or before the designated day.

                   The course descriptions contained in this catalog help students understand what each course offers and
            assists them in making their final selections for registration. Students may also access this catalog on the district
            web page www.lodiusd.net.

                   Teaching staff needs for the  2018-2019  school  year will be based upon the data gathered from
            course selection  forms.   The number of students requesting each course offered will  be a key part of
            determining which courses will be offered and the number of teachers needed to teach these courses.
            Therefore, students should plan  and select courses carefully.  Per District Policy, there is a limited
            window of time for course changes once the school year has begun.
